In the year of great QB statistical seasons, Brady, Romo, Big Ben, Anderson, etc, it pains me to see our team sit 62 overall and only 40 points out of 2nd knowing we have no quality QB's! In the last 3 weeks we have posted 17.7 points total!!! at the QB position. Poor drafting and very poor roster management and the luck of injury, Delhomme has hurt. You have to go back 5 total weeks for us to outscore Brady from last night, 53 to 49.55! We drafted VY as our number 1 and while I didn't like itwe were like the 11th team to take a QB and the only option we liked besides him was Eli who hasn't been all that good either. So while this a vent that in the year of the QB and stud WR's we completely suck at QB, it is also a place to say drafting a QB who is legit is definitely in my draft plans for next year! Just can't win averaging 12 ppg at the QB position when others are getting 20 plus with their average QB's. Thanks and have a great day!!! :confused:

I am more concerned with focusing on #1 QB's on offenses that pass the ball like Eli, Favre, Hasslebeck over a VY or trying get cute and do two decent guys, ie Campbell and Schaub and play matchups. Offenses that are comfortable with their QB and offensive situation and pass first for the most part. I still don't see myself going QB that early, but who knows?
